Anyone working on the Nokia Communicator 9210 port? I have such a device (for
very sad reasons - I need to be able to access our machines 24x7...), and I've
ordered the SDK and downloaded the Linux patches for it. It should be fairly
simple, not?

(It's an ARM9 with 8Mb RAM and plenty of storage - mine has 16Mb internal
flash and 64Mb on an MMC. It runs important business applications like
Doom and a C64 emulator, so I think a Squeak port is called for ;-). Serious:
there's a handful of apps and a load of hype around the device, so a Squeak
port here would be *very* visible)
